Добрый день,кто работал с pgsql
расскажите пожалуйста как мне создать юзера, поставить ему пароль и дать ему права для работы только в одной базе данных.Желательно с примерами, спасибо!
>Добрый день,
>
>кто работал с pgsql
>расскажите пожалуйста как мне создать юзера,
>поставить ему пароль и дать
>ему права для работы только
>в одной базе данных.
>
>Желательно с примерами, спасибо!
CREATE TABLE <Имя> (Pk serial primary key);Command: CREATE USER
Description: Creates a new database user
Syntax:
CREATE USER username
[ WITH
[ SYSID uid ]
[ PASSWORD 'password' ] ]
[ CREATEDB | NOCREATEDB ] [ CREATEUSER | NOCREATEUSER ]
[ IN GROUP groupname [, ...] ]
[ VALID UNTIL 'abstime' ]CREATE USER <User> WITH PASSWORD <Пароль>;
Command: GRANT
Description: Grants access privilege to a user, a group or all users
Syntax:
GRANT privilege [, ...] ON object [, ...]
TO { PUBLIC | GROUP group | username }GRANT ALL ON <Имя> TO <User>;
Command: REVOKE
Description: Revokes access privilege from a user, a group or all users.
Syntax:
REVOKE privilege [, ...]
ON object [, ...]
FROM { PUBLIC | GROUP groupname | username }REVOKE ALL ON <Имя> FROM <User>;